如何復興社區而不造成紳士化?

住房市場有時很惱人:一些社區的房價可以高到離譜,使長期住戶被迫遷徙;另一些歷史悠久的房屋卻被空置,無人問津。身為公平住房開發者,TED夥伴布里·瓊斯(Bree Jones)分享了她如何在復興那些過度空置的社區時,也避免社區的紳士化——也就是支持購房者,同時也改變社區。
